The main event pits two distinct and formidable forces against each other for the coveted middleweight strap. Khamzat "Borz" Chimaev, 32, enters the octagon with an unblemished professional record of 15-0, a testament to his dominant run since joining the UFC. His nine victories within the promotion underscore his rapid ascent and claim to championship status. Chimaev’s last outing saw him successfully defend his title with a unanimous decision victory over Dricus du Plessis at UFC 319 in August [2025]. His fighting style is characterized by a relentless, high-pressure approach, combining powerful wrestling with aggressive striking. Of his 15 career wins, six have come by knockout, six by submission, and three by decision, showcasing his versatility as a finisher and his ability to control fights across all facets of MMA.
Chimaev has earned numerous accolades throughout his UFC career, including six "Performance of the Night" bonuses and one "Fight of the Night" award. His impact on the sport is further highlighted by his distinction as the first Chechen-born fighter to claim a UFC championship. Historically, Chimaev holds several UFC records that underscore his overwhelming offensive capabilities: he recorded the most total strikes landed in a single UFC fight with 529, the most total ground strikes landed with 517, and the most total head strikes landed with 411. He also ranks second in total strikes attempted in a UFC fight, with 567. Beyond statistics, his career has been recognized with the 2020 Newcomer of the Year, Fan’s Choice Debut of the Year, and the 2024 President’s Choice Fight of the Year awards, cementing his status as one of the sport’s most compelling figures.
Challenging for the title is Sean Strickland, 35, a seasoned veteran with a professional record of 30-7. Strickland, known for his relentless pace, unorthodox striking, and iron-tough demeanor, brings a wealth of experience and a history of overcoming adversity to this championship clash. He enters UFC 328 on the back of a significant knockout victory over Anthony Hernandez at UFC Fight Night: Strickland vs. Hernandez in February [2026], a performance that reaffirmed his standing as a top contender. His career record reflects a balanced skillset, with 12 wins by knockout, four by submission, and 14 by decision. Strickland’s recent form has been impressive, securing victories in five of his last seven bouts.
Strickland’s tenure in the UFC has also been marked by considerable success and recognition. He is a former UFC middleweight champion, a title he previously held, adding an extra layer of motivation to his pursuit of reclaiming the belt. Like Chimaev, Strickland has received multiple performance bonuses, earning four "Performance of the Night" awards and one "Fight of the Night" distinction. His striking prowess is statistically significant within the promotion; he holds the record for the most significant strikes landed in UFC middleweight division history, with 1,575. Furthermore, he ranks second in overall significant strikes landed in UFC history, with 2,307, a testament to his high-volume and effective striking game. A defining moment in Strickland’s career was his "2024 Upset of the Year" victory against Israel Adesanya at UFC 293, a fight that saw him dethrone a dominant champion and solidify his legacy.

The betting odds for the main event reflect Chimaev’s undefeated record and perceived dominance, with DraftKings Sportsbook listing him as a significant -500 favorite. This indicates that a bettor would need to risk $500 to win $100 on Chimaev. Conversely, Sean Strickland is positioned as a substantial underdog at +380, meaning a successful $100 wager on Strickland would yield a profit of $380. These odds set the stage for a compelling narrative: Chimaev’s continued reign against Strickland’s attempt to reclaim the championship and potentially deliver another upset.

Beyond the main event and the Green-Stephens clash, the UFC 328 main card features several other intriguing matchups with significant implications across their respective divisions. In the flyweight division, Joshua Van (+130) will face Tatsuro Taira (-155). This bout promises a clash of rising talents, with Taira entering as the slight favorite. The heavyweight division will see Alexander Volkov (-125) take on Waldo Cortes-Acosta (+105), a contest that could have significant implications for the rankings, with Volkov holding a narrow favorite status. In the welterweight division, Sean Brady (-198) is set to battle Joaquin Buckley (+164), with Brady favored to extend his impressive run against a dynamic opponent.
